Output 28b0666919adce229e670efb8d9205232264d5635b9d8a6a28f7c505dd6c5a1e:0

value
611154
script pubkey
OP_0 OP_PUSHBYTES_20 4deda944b11792cc0092e57498abbe64ff090a3e
address
ltc1qfhk6j393z7fvcqyju46f32a7vnlsjz378yp8q4
transaction
28b0666919adce229e670efb8d9205232264d5635b9d8a6a28f7c505dd6c5a1e
spent
true